Vijay KumarKnowledge Contributor
Explain the significance of synchronous counters in digital circuits.
Explain the significance of synchronous counters in digital circuits.
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.
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.
Lost your password? Please enter your email address. You will receive a link and will create a new password via email.
Please briefly explain why you feel this question should be reported.
Please briefly explain why you feel this answer should be reported.
Please briefly explain why you feel this user should be reported.
Questions | Answers | Discussions | Knowledge sharing | Communities & more.
Synchronous counters play a significant role in digital circuits, offering several advantages and applications:
Precise Timing Control: Synchronous counters are synchronized with a common clock signal, ensuring that all flip-flops within the counter transition simultaneously at each clock pulse. This synchronization provides precise timing control over the counting operation, making synchronous counters ideal for applications where timing accuracy is critical.
Elimination of Ripple Effect: Unlike asynchronous counters, where the output of one flip-flop triggers the next flip-flop in sequence, synchronous counters use a common clock signal to trigger all flip-flops simultaneously. This eliminates the ripple effect observed in asynchronous counters, where changes in one stage propagate asynchronously through subsequent stages, causing timing skew and potential glitches in the output waveform.
Avoidance of Metastability: Synchronous counters reduce the risk of metastability, a phenomenon where flip-flops enter an unstable state due to input timing violations. By synchronizing all flip-flops to a common clock signal, synchronous counters ensure that all state transitions occur at well-defined times, minimizing the likelihood of metastability and ensuring reliable operation.
Modular Design: Synchronous counters can be easily designed and implemented using modular techniques, where each flip-flop stage operates independently of the others. This modular design simplifies the construction and analysis of complex counter configurations, facilitating the design of counters with large numbers of bits.
Higher Speed and Efficiency: Synchronous counters typically operate at higher speeds compared to asynchronous counters, as they do not suffer from the propagation delays associated with ripple carry. Additionally, the use of synchronous design techniques allows for more efficient use of resources, such as clock distribution networks and timing analysis tools, further enhancing the speed and performance of synchronous counters.
Applications: Synchronous counters find widespread use in various digital systems and applications, including frequency dividers, event counters, time-keeping circuits, digital signal processing, communication systems, and microprocessor control units. Their precise timing control, reliability, and efficiency make them essential components in the design of high-performance digital circuits.